Understanding the basics of cross-platform app development

What is Cross-Platform App Development?

Cross-platform app development refers to the process of creating software applications that can run on multiple operating systems, such as iOS, Android, Windows, and macOS, using a single codebase. Unlike native app development, which requires separate coding for each platform, cross-platform development leverages frameworks and tools that allow developers to write code once and deploy it across various platforms. This approach is particularly beneficial for businesses aiming to reach a broader audience without incurring the costs of developing and maintaining multiple versions of the same app.

Popular frameworks for cross-platform app development include Flutter, React Native, Xamarin, and Unity. These tools provide developers with pre-built components, libraries, and APIs that simplify the development process while ensuring compatibility across platforms.

Challenges in cross-platform app development

Common Pitfalls to Avoid

While cross-platform app development offers numerous benefits, it is not without challenges. Some common pitfalls include:

  1. Performance Issues: Cross-platform apps may not perform as efficiently as native apps, especially for resource-intensive tasks like gaming or video streaming.
  2. Limited Access to Native Features: Certain platform-specific features may not be fully accessible through cross-platform frameworks, limiting functionality.
  3. Complex Debugging: Identifying and resolving bugs can be more challenging due to the diverse environments in which the app operates.
  4. User Interface Inconsistencies: Achieving a truly native look and feel across platforms can be difficult, potentially impacting user experience.

Overcoming Technical Limitations

To address these challenges, developers can adopt the following strategies:

  1. Optimize Performance: Use platform-specific code for critical features to enhance performance while maintaining a cross-platform approach for the rest of the app.
  2. Leverage Plugins and APIs: Utilize plugins and APIs provided by frameworks like React Native and Flutter to access native features.
  3. Rigorous Testing: Conduct extensive testing across all target platforms to identify and resolve issues early in the development process.
  4. Customizable UI Components: Invest in customizable UI components to ensure a consistent and visually appealing user interface.

Choosing the Right Tools and Frameworks

Selecting the appropriate tools and frameworks is crucial for successful cross-platform app development. Factors to consider include:

  1. Project Requirements: Assess the app’s complexity, target audience, and desired features to choose a framework that aligns with your goals.
  2. Developer Expertise: Opt for frameworks that your development team is familiar with to minimize the learning curve.
  3. Community Support: Choose tools with active communities and extensive documentation to ensure access to resources and troubleshooting support.

Popular frameworks include:

  • Flutter: Known for its fast performance and customizable widgets.
  • React Native: Offers robust community support and seamless integration with existing projects.
  • Xamarin: Ideal for apps requiring native-like performance and functionality.
